What will the weather in Diamond be like during my vacation?
The warmest months in Diamond are usually July and August with an average temp of 69°F. January and February are the chilliest months when the average temp is 32°F. The rainiest months are June and July.

Things to do in Diamond for first time

A three-day visit to Diamond offers a perfect blend of outdoor adventure and relaxation. Explore stunning beaches and majestic mountains, enjoy hiking through lush forests, and unwind at serene lakes. Engage in educational experiences, try your luck at local casinos, and indulge in recreational activities like boating and diving. Here's a quick itinerary to make the most of your trip to Diamond:

  • Day 1: Begin your adventure in Diamond, Ohio, at Lake Milton, where you can enjoy the beautiful scenery and partake in some outdoor activities such as fishing or hiking. After soaking in the natural beauty, head over to Foster Metropark for a leisurely walk or a picnic amidst the lush surroundings. Finally, wrap up your day at the Tri-Lakes Library, where you can explore local literature or simply relax with a good book in a cozy atmosphere.
  • Day 2: Start your day at West Branch State Park, a perfect spot for hiking and enjoying the vibrant landscapes. After exploring the park, visit the nearby information kiosk for local insights and tips on what to do around the area. Conclude your day at Shaw Woods, a serene location ideal for a nature walk or simply unwinding among towering trees and wildlife.
  • Day 3: Kick off your day at Berlin Lake, where you can enjoy recreational activities such as boating or swimming. Then, visit Good's Raceway for some adrenaline-pumping fun watching races or even participating in go-karting. Finally, head to the Canfield Fairgrounds, where you can immerse yourself in local culture, especially if there's a fair or event happening during your visit.

Best time to go to Diamond

Diamond exper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 26.4°F (-3.1°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 72.3°F (22.4°C). June is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Diamond, June to August are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, January, November, and December are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
